Accelerating Sustainable Recovery in Southeast Asia
Southeast Asia’s post-pandemic recovery is increasingly shaped by climate and social risks that demand regional cooperation. Aligning growth with ESG priorities through coordinated policy, sustainable finance, and stronger data frameworks is critical to addressing vulnerabilities and supporting long-term development across the region.

Indonesia's Petrochemical Future: The Next Growth Frontier
Indonesia’s petrochemical sector is strategically important but import dependent. Rising domestic demand, abundant resources, and sustainability-linked pathways create an opportunity to build regional leadership. Realizing this potential will require policy clarity, competitive energy pricing, and coordinated public–private investment.
